identify yahoo e-mail sender?

Someone recently sent an e-mail to my company using a --------@yahoo.com e-mail address. Is there any way (without a court order) to identify who sent it or where it came from?

The problem is existence of SMTP servers that act as an open relay. Anyone with some basic knowledge of the SMTP protocol can format an email that can appear to be from any address they like - header and all. One could easily send an email out as billg @microsoft.com or any other address they choose. All you need is the IP of an open relay, and a telnet connection over port 25.

The better route for tracking down the source is via IP, however with free / open internet access in so many public places you will likely not get to the originating source. Also, anyone doing anything suspect (spamming / phishing / hacking) is likely running their traffic through a random proxy, making IP tracing extremely difficult.

For those that don't understand what Brandon is saying:

SMTP - Simple Mail Transport Protocol - the way mail is sent around the internet

Some unsecure mail servers allow anyone to send a message as anyone. So those emails from yahoo.com could really be coming from an unsecure mail server in South Korea or the Ukraine.
